Certain robots allow you to set virtual barriers within the app to prevent your device from entering certain areas of your home, for instance around the dog's poop pile or broken glass. This feature is especially helpful if you have pets or children who are prone to leaving things around. It's easy to set up multiple zones that are prohibited and set them to run at various times during the day, depending on what your schedule like.

Auto-empty is another great feature. It is a feature that automatically transfers contents from a robotic bin to a larger bag at its base station. This can reduce the time you spend cleaning and emptying the robot. This allows you to keep your home cleaner with less effort and reduces allergies thanks to the reduced exposure to dust and dirt.

A docking station can also be useful, since it can replace the mop pad for you. This means you don't need to do this manually. It's a great option if you have children and pets who tend to frequent the same area over and over again for example, near the kitchen or in the family room.

Some of the most sophisticated robotic vacuums utilize laser navigation systems to map space. LiDAR sensors at the base of these machines bounce infrared beams off floors and walls to determine distances. This creates digital maps that enable them to navigate efficiently. This technology is more precise than traditional ultrasonic and infrared sensors that are more prone to changes in lighting conditions. It is also less prone to interference, making it a good option for a variety of surfaces.

Another smart navigation feature in some autonomous vacuums is the ability to recognize objects. This sensor-based tech detects movable objects like toys, shoes, and charging cables, to avoid them during cleaning and to prevent accidents, such as collisions or damage to furniture.
